Disarming Dakota [Book #1 in the Crescent Heights Series]
Right when Silvia Ellington is about to start her senior year, her mother decides to have her move in with her aloof father and his "perfect" family in California. She promises to be on her best behavior, and for the most part, she's able to keep her snappy attitude in check...until she ends up going to a party one chilly night. In the adolescent madness, she finds a tattooed boy named Dakota. He's ungodly tall and has crystal blue eyes that can sway any good girl to do bad things.
When they first meet, he makes it his job to show that he doesn't like Silvia. And he's got reasons. All she has to do is disarm this bad boy and unlock the secrets he's keeping deep inside. Before they know it, Silvia and Dakota embark on an emotional roller-coaster of a relationship that is bound to ruin a few lives. But when Silvia's own secrets come knocking on her door, will it tear them apart or will love prevail?

Meant to Crash
Summary:
❝I have to admit, when I first met him, I didn't like Sebastian E. Lockhart. I wish I could say that I grew to love him, slowly and softly, as time progressed. But that would be a lie-and I'm bad at telling those.
So instead, I'll tell you the truth—something Sebastian doesn't do often. ❞
- - - -
21 year old, Maddison Clark, is new to the San Francisco area. So when Sebastian E. Lockhart returns to the city, she has no clue who he is or who the Lockhart family is. He hasn't been in San Francisco in seven years. Out of nowhere, he disappeared off the face of the earth without much reason. Maddison is instantly drawn to him, but she keeps her emotions in check when she encounters his rude attitude and arrogant personality. She's closer to punching him than she is kissing him after they run into each other for a second time. Despite their arguments, Maddison is having a hard time shaking him off. She has too much pride to admit to her feelings though. But time after time again, Sebastian appears back in her life, making it harder to fight off her attraction. And one thing that's more intriguing than his looks is the fact he's got more secrets up his sleeve than most guys. There's an endless list of people who don't want them together and they'll do anything to rip them apart. In a city where secrets rarely stay secrets for long, Maddison might just uncover the truth on something bigger than the both of them, hidden from everyone's eyes.

Beast Within
In a town where looks can get you far, the Blaine brothers have made a name for themselves for being quite devilishly handsome. Everyone wonders why they haven't snatched up a girl yet. Who wouldn't want them? They're rich, they're very attractive...and they're dangerous.
Ever since a strange visit from an old friend, each boy in the Blaine family has been cursed with a unique quality. At first glance, they appear to be normal to whoever encounters them. But when you step in a little closer, their inner beasts emerge. The only way to cure the curse is by true loves kiss...cheesy, but true.
With Harrison Blaine getting closer and closer to his 21st birthday, he begins to rush to find his cure. If he doesn't, he'll be stuck with his curse forever.
